What You’ll Do:

General Responsibilities:

  • Embrace and uphold Ivy Kids Brand standards and Georgia Minimum Standards.
  • Assist in bringing the MultiPrep curriculum to life through fun and interactive lessons, while following our daily schedule for outdoor play, meals, snacks, and special activities.
  • Use positive guidance techniques to support children as they navigate social, academic, or adjustment challenges.
  • Keep track of each child’s developmental milestones, incidents, and attendance with care and attention.
  • Collaborate with the Lead Teacher to create a welcoming and developmentally appropriate classroom atmosphere, complete with engaging decor and learning spaces.
  • Share daily updates with parents of our youngest learners and keep Procare updated. For older age groups, make sure to post daily activity lists for parents and help maintain our classroom bulletin boards.
  • Stay informed about Georgia Minimum Standards and ensure we follow all Ivy Kids Critical Procedures.
  • Support the Lead Teacher with Ages & Stages Questionnaires (ASQs) when needed.
  • Follow Ivy Kids Personnel Policies and maintain a professional appearance.
  • Keep our classroom clean and safe by following sanitation processes, and be aware of any allergies among the children.
  • Complete incident reports as necessary and strive for consistent attendance.
  • Engage warmly and professionally with families, and actively participate in staff meetings and training sessions.

Health and Safety Responsibilities:

  • Implement all critical health and safety procedures to ensure a safe environment.
  • Know what to do in emergencies, whether it’s a fire, tornado, or other situations.
  • Administer CPR and First Aid when needed.
  • Keep educational materials and equipment in great condition.
  • Follow sanitization procedures according to childcare licensing regulations.
  • Maintain a tidy and safe classroom and play areas.

About Ivy Kids®

History Founded in 2005 by Al and Laila Bandali in Pearland, Texas, Ivy Kids® emerged from a desire for better childcare options. Frustrated by existing services, the Bandali's created a learning center that combines academic excellence with a nurturing environment. Over the years, Ivy Kids has grown into a trusted preschool provider, serving children from six weeks to five years old, and offering before and after-school programs for kids up to twelve.

The Future Ivy Kids has established itself as a leader in early childhood education, expanding its facilities across Atlanta, Houston, San Antonio, and Dallas. Committed to growth, Ivy Kids looks forward to serving even more communities across Georgia, Texas and beyond.
